What is cli command to do rebuild?

php cmd.php xf-rebuild:liamw-postcountrebuild-user-post-counts

Code:
# php cmd.php list

  xf-rebuild
  xf-rebuild:forums
  xf-rebuild:liamw-postcountrebuild-user-post-counts
  xf-rebuild:search
  xf-rebuild:sitemap
  xf-rebuild:threads
  xf-rebuild:users
